Output 81bddda4fa398a0606a2efc95c52b0f2892ede5104c6c8c0aed9d5a6b83f8c1f:0

value
5272671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ad22ea8494075d2a5e52521fc643fb49d2372e OP_EQUAL
address
39sBULuUEmY7kdpchDsC2sMt8LmuGWDoyT
transaction
81bddda4fa398a0606a2efc95c52b0f2892ede5104c6c8c0aed9d5a6b83f8c1f
spent
false

17 Sat Ranges